Strategic Pillar: Subject Matter Expertise (SME) & Organic Reach
The Narrative: Demonstrating Deep-Dive Sector Authority.
- The Challenge: In the African fintech space — and more specifically the crypto/web3 space — there is a surplus of “funding news” (who raised what) but a deficit of “utility content” (how these tools actually work for users). Marketing agencies often struggle because they don’t fundamentally understand the product mechanisms they are trying to sell.
- The Strategic Action: I built Digipesa as a living proof-of-concept for high-level content strategy.
- The Utility-First Approach: Instead of chasing breaking news, Digipesa focuses on evergreen, educational content that demystifies digital finance for the everyday Kenyan user. Questions I have been asked about crypto over the years, opportunities to learn more about the space and generally what look out for, whether you are a newbie or an expert keeping up with the latest.
- SEO as a Proxy for Market Demand: I used the platform to test organic search behaviours, identifying exactly what questions users were asking Google about crypto and digital money — data that directly informed my strategy for paying clients.
- The Outcome: Established a verified voice in the ecosystem. Digipesa serves as my “public notebook,” proving to clients that I possess the technical literacy to distill complex fintech products into clear, ranking content without needing a translator.
